Keep reading as we check out the effects of efficient mental wellness recognition in the office and numerous methods services may utilize to enhance mental wellness recognition.In a research performed at Fitzsimons Army Medical Facility to better recognize the effect of registered nurses' deal with their emotional well-being, it was found that nurses in adverse work environments with higher job stress experienced greater emotional fatigue. On the other hand, nurses that received assistance from their managers experienced considerably reduced emotional fatigue, highlighting the significance of supportive leadership in promoting staff member mental well-being (Constable & Russell, 1986).

There are numerous actions that you can take to look for help and support such as chatting to relied on good friends or member of the family, seeking professional help, joining an on the internet neighborhood assistance team, or attending some instructional workshopsThe amusing thing concerning a teacher's workplace hours is that pupils don't typically quit by up until completion of the term when final qualities are due. Nonetheless, when I created and instructed a course on childhood years trauma during my very first year at Howard College in 2015, the line outside my workplace rapidly expanded longer and longer as the term proceeded.
A typical welcoming became, "Hi, Dr. Mance. I was thinking of what you said in course, and I think I require to speak with someone." Trainees' requests to meet me extended past my limited workplace hours. At the end of course, they would certainly line up in front of my workdesk or walk with me to my following appointment.
